How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Suamico?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Suamico Studio Apartments | $1,005 | $799 | $1,525 |
Suamico 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,153 | $505 | $1,500 |
Suamico 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,467 | $607 | $2,525 |
Suamico 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,719 | $702 | $2,209 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Low Income Suamico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Low Income Suamico Apartment?
The average rent for a Low Income Apartment in Suamico is $777.
What is the largest Low Income Suamico Apartment for rent?
Today's Low Income apartment with the most square footage in Suamico is a 1,050 square feet unit starting from $505 at DEER RUN APARTMENTS.
